Paul Deflefsen "Red Caboose"
Posted by: Jennifer Christopher (ID *****1655) Date: February 25, 2004 at 15:53:18
  of 359

After the death of my grandparents 4 years ago, we found this "Red Caboose" in her attic. It is a 24 x 30. It has Paul Deflefsen on the bottom right corner. The "P" and "D" are in red letters and the other letters are in green. It has a brown frame with a gold trim. The back of the picture has a paper covering with a stamp that reads "Pattern No. 2056", it also reads the size "24 x 30" and has "Order No. 925" (the 925 is in handwriting). This stamp also reads "Inspected by 3202" and date "1-5". I would appreciate any insight into this picture. It now hangs in my son's room. Thanks so much.
